Transaction 330bc628ea5f8cddc3748c245beb8630fdbca86921dfa3df754e3792fbcb236d

1 Input
2 Outputs
  • 330bc628ea5f8cddc3748c245beb8630fdbca86921dfa3df754e3792fbcb236d:0
  • value  680641037
    address  171MDPkTsGBeD5fh9at1Fh8styEntcUMqg
  • 330bc628ea5f8cddc3748c245beb8630fdbca86921dfa3df754e3792fbcb236d:1
  • value  600000
    address  12WjCrYYeBJC41kiCj8xT776FTSnUh1KVU